Frequently Asked Questions about Greenville

How much are Studio apartments in Greenville?

There are currently 103 Studio Apartments in Greenville with rent ranges from $399 to $2,273 with an average price of $1,839.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Greenville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Greenville ranges from $723 to $4,515 with an average monthly rent of $1,374.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Greenville c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Greenville range from $399 to $3,856.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,577.

How expensive are Greenville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 202 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Greenville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$499 to $4,471 - averaging $1,845 for the location.
